Buyer can't collect item

1 reply

Squigget · 23/06/2020 21:14

I have a large bulky item which I listed and 'sold' on Sunday evening as part of the £1 selling fees promotion. The successful bidder after two days of faffing about and being vague has now stated that he can't collect it as it won't fit in his car. I'm understandably pretty hacked off but I'm not sure what to do next. I don't want to incur selling fees for an item that's not actually sold. Please can anyone advise on what I should do next. Thanks

OP posts:
YinuCeatleAyru · 24/06/2020 07:48

you can cancel the sale. it's very irritating as obviously if you relist it the fees promotion won't apply, but you have no comeback on that. I think it's possible to block that person's account from bidding on your items in future.
